Abstract :
IPv4 to IPv6 transition is an inevitable process when deploying IPv6 networks within the present IPv4 Internet. The transition process is complex as it has to deal with issues related to IPv4-IPv6 interoperability including routing, DNS, error handling etc. A new solution named DTTS (dynamic tunneling transition solution) for IPv4 to IPv6 transition based on a dynamic tunneling technique and a dual stack approach is presented. The dynamic tunneling technique is used to encapsulate an IPv4 packet in an IPv6 packet to achieve transparent and scalable transition. This technique, coupled with the dual stack approach, enables IPv4 applications to run and interact with other IPv4 applications in both IPv4 and IPv6 network environments without any modification and recompilation, and without NAT (network address translator), nor any application proxy or gateway
